== Harwick Office Closure (Managers Only) ==

The Harwick satellite office will close at the end of Q2. Seven staff affected; six offered relocation to the Eastmere hub, one role made redundant. Lease surrender terms agreed with the landlord's agent. Department heads must finalise handover plans within three weeks and hold all communication until the announcement date. The confidential business rationale follows below.

confidential, fawig-bagep: Gross margin on Oliael came in at 20 percent against a plan of 20 percent. Only 3 of the 140 pilot accounts renewed Oliael, so a churn review is set for July 15.

Heads up: if the Lintrock baseline file in the Quarrow repo drifts from main, CI fails with a "stale baseline" error even when the code is fine. Quick fix is to regenerate the baseline on a clean checkout and re-push. If a customer build is blocked, confirm the failing run matches the token below before escalating.

build token for yadug-yagag: htk21_c863c33eb8b82c0c9c152

# Wavecrest Environments

Wavecrest renders audio waveform previews for the Tonepier upload flow. Three environments: dev (shared, resets nightly), staging (mirrors prod data shapes, synthetic audio only), prod. Contractors get dev and staging access on day one; prod is read-only dashboards. The waveform renderer is CPU-bound, so staging runs half the prod replica count — expect slower previews there, that's normal. Deploys promote dev → staging → prod automatically on green checks. Each environment loads its settings from the block below.

config for tagaf-bawif:
[norok]
host = norok.ordinworks.local
user = norok_svc
database = norok_prod